Another cause of malabsorption that can lead to steatorrhea is chronic pancreatitis. Pancreatitis is an … WebFirstly, foods high in fat can put a strain on the pancreas. When we consume fatty foods, the pancreas produces more enzymes to break down the fat. This increased workload can lead to an inflamed pancreas, which is known as pancreatitis. In severe cases, this may cause permanent damage to the pancreas. inchinnan cafe

WebSep 27, 2024 · Pancreatic lipomas are composed of mature fat cells with thin internal fibrous septa. They differ from pancreatic lipomatosis in that they have well-defined margins conferred by a thin collagen capsule. … WebFat accumulated around the pancreas is known as intrapancreatic fat and the condition is commonly called the fatty pancreas.
